    Default Does it get better??

    I'm only 4 weeks out. I know i've heard everyone say it does get better. On August 6th i start the "soft food" stage which im super excited about. My uncle who got the surgery same exact day as me (different doctor) has absolutely no restriction and is eating everything. I know everyone's body is different and everyone heals differently but this just feels like i'm never going to eat normal again. I know i will never eat normal again, I mean the "new normal". I eat morsel's of food now and feel constant gurgling and burping whenever i put anything in my mouth. When i eat, i'll have very little and then a half hour/hour later i will be hungry again, i feel like a sickly feeling like im hungry.

    Any thoughts/suggestions would be appreciated!

    Default Re: Does it get better??

    Everything about your journey sounds normal.
    That "i feel like a sickly feeling like im hungry." could be due to acidity - does your Dr have you on medication e.g. a proton pump inhibitor?
    And yes! Things do improve!

    Default Re: Does it get better??

    I was not cleared for regular food until 7 weeks out. There is a reason they progress you slowly back to real food. The biggest concern right now is not damaging your staples. Eating foods not in your phase for healing is not something I would suggest you do at all. Yes, it's hard at first. Most people have buyer's remorse at first because we feel like "What have I done? Will I feel like this for the rest of my life? Do I ever get to be normal ever again?". The answer is no, you will not feel like this for the rest of your life and yes you will be normal again. Your normal will just be a new normal to you. It will be the sleeved life's version of normal. I had buyer's remorse, mourned real food, got sick of what I had to eat and bored with things but that all passed as I progressed. It's all part of the lifestyle change. This too shall pass. Just stick with the phases of eating because they are designed around healing your staples. Do not deviate from them. This is not a race so just take your time. And most of all, don't compare your journey to others. Everyone is different. You can skip a lot of heartbreak by remembering this.

    Take care and take your time. You'll get there. Good luck!
